
.clear{clear: both;}

.boxcenter{margin-left: auto;margin-right: auto}

.bodybg{background: url(topbg.jpg) top center no-repeat;}

.header{min-width: 1232px;}

.headerbox{width: 1232px;position: relative;height: 354px;}

.header_top{height: 45px;font-size: 14px;line-height: 45px}

.header_left{float: left;}

/*.header_left a,.header_left span{display: inline-block;margin:0 10px;color: #000}*/

.header_left img{position: relative;top: 6px;vertical-align:baseline;}

.header_left a.share{margin-right: 12px;margin-left: 0}

/*.header_right a{display: inline-block;color: #000;margin:0 10px;}*/

.header_right a img{position: relative;margin-right: 10px;vertical-align:baseline;}

.header_right{float: right}

.header_search{width: 292px;height: 40px;background: url(searchbg.png) no-repeat;position: absolute;right: 15px;bottom: 9px;padding:4px;}

.select_input{width: 52px;float: left;height: 40px;line-height: 40px;font-size: 16px;color: #015293;margin-left: 15px;position: relative;}

.select_input p{background:url(smore.png) right center no-repeat;}

.select_input ul{ position: absolute;top: 40px;left: 0;display: none;}

.header_search input{margin-left:7px;float: left;height: 38px;display: block;width: 160px;overflow: hidden;line-height: 38px;border:none;background: none;font-size: 16px;color: #333}

.header_search input:focus{outline: none}

.header_search .sub{width: 35px;height: 40px;float: right;margin-right: 16px;display: block;}



.yqlj{height: 80px;width: 1200px;}

.yqlj dt{text-align: center;width: 120px;float: left;color: #fff;font-size: 18px;font-weight: bold;line-height: 80px}

.yqlj dd{width: 1080px;float: right;}

.yqlj dd select{display: block;width: 200px;height: 32px;border:none;background: #fff;margin-top: 24px;text-indent: 10px;margin-right: 10px;float: left;}

.yqlj dd select:focus{outline: none;}

.bottom{background: #015293;max-width: 1920px;min-width: 1200px;padding:30px 0;}

.bottomlinks {line-height: 14px;font-size: 14px;text-align: center;color: #fff}

.bottomlinks a{display: inline-block;margin:0 24px;color: #fff}

.bottomdetails{text-align: center;line-height: 28px;font-size: 14px;color: #c4d2e2;margin-top: 20px}

.yqljbg{background: #666;max-width: 1920px;min-width: 1200px}

.bottomcontent{width: 1200px;position: relative;}

.logo1{position: absolute;top: 70px;left: 189px}

.logo2{position: absolute;right: -150px;top: -20px}





















{}